[ ] Webhook retry semantics — Orbivane Hooks key ceremony. During the ceremony, confirm that delivery retries use exponential backoff (five attempts, capped at one hour) and that plugin endpoints must return a 2xx within ten seconds to halt retries. Sign the retry-policy manifest with the ceremony key so external plugins can verify it. Should the ceremony key require recovery from the sealed envelope, unlock it with the passphrase recorded immediately below.

unlock words, kafog-tajof: ulador-ulaael-kasvan

☐ Basement archive room (Fennick Tower, Level B2). Night shift only: collect the retrieval log from the shelf by the door and sign it on entry and exit. No boxes leave the room without a slip. Lights are on a 15-minute timer. The keypad by the stairwell takes the archive code below.

staff pass of badup-kawig = bdg-TYN-3

### Step 7: Lock sort stability

Before promoting this build, verify that Ledgerwick's report builder applies the new stable-sort path. Prior versions could reorder rows with equal keys between runs, which broke diff-based sign-off. Run the regression suite twice and confirm byte-identical output for the canonical reports. Do not proceed to the release branch until both runs match. The stable-sort behavior is governed by the configuration values that follow.

config for fafog-bahof:
ULAWYN_HOST=ulawyn.tolvaqsys.internal
ULAWYN_PORT=5000

## Capacity note: Keyturner rotation bursts

Heads up — Keyturner's nightly rotation sweep now covers the whole Larchmont fleet, so the 02:00 window gets spiky. Each rotation holds a vault lease for ~3s, and we've seen lease-pool exhaustion when more than 200 run concurrently. We bumped the pool and added jitter to spread the burst; CPU headroom is fine, it's purely a lease-count problem. If paging fires during the window, check concurrency first. Current limits are set as follows.

tuning constants:
RATE_LIMITS = {
    "zorael": 10,
    "oliix": 1,
    "holix": 2,
    "quenix": 10,
}